I had to extend my route again to fit in the 30 minutes. Felt good to do the full thirty even if nowhere near 5K.

And the weight loss has decided to start again after a month - it stopped dead in week 4, although it was clear that while the scales weren’t playing ball, my body was still changing shape.

I had lost 20kg before I started Couch to 5K. I’d hoped that the running would help keep the weight loss going but also improve my fitness levels in advance of my operation. It was a bit dispiriting to see that downward progress halt for a month but at the same time I had tangible evidence of my stamina and fitness improving so I just hung on in there...
